Getting Your Data Ready for AI: A Step-by-Step Guide

October 17, 2024
Artificial Intelligence

In the era of artificial intelligence, data has emerged as the lifeblood of organizations striving to harness the power of AI for competitive advantage. As enterprises embark on their AI journeys, a critical first step is ensuring that their data is primed and ready for the demands of intelligent systems. Preparing your data for AI is not just a technical exercise; it requires a strategic approach that aligns data management practices with the unique needs of AI applications.

This comprehensive guide delves into the key considerations and best practices for getting your data AI-ready. From adopting an AI-first mindset in your data strategy to ensuring data quality, governance, and security, we'll explore the essential elements of a future-ready data foundation. Whether you're a data scientist, business leader, or IT professional, this guide will equip you with the insights and actionable steps to unlock the full potential of AI in your organization.

1. Understand the Importance of AI-Ready Data

  • Explore why preparing your data is crucial for successful AI implementation.
  • Discuss the impact of data quality on AI accuracy and its role in achieving reliable insights.
    • Data Quality: Ensuring data accuracy, completeness, and consistency is essential for AI models to produce reliable results.
    • Data Relevance: Identifying and prioritizing data that is most relevant to your AI use cases is key to optimizing performance.
    • Data Volume: AI models require large volumes of diverse data to train effectively and generate accurate predictions.

Preparing your data for AI is not just a technical necessity; it's a strategic imperative. The quality, relevance, and volume of your data directly impact the accuracy and reliability of your AI models. Poor data quality can lead to inaccurate predictions, flawed decision-making, and ultimately, failed AI initiatives. On the other hand, high-quality, relevant data fuels AI success by enabling models to learn effectively and generate valuable insights.

2. Assess Your Current Data Landscape

  • Identify existing data sources and types within your organization.
  • Conduct a data audit to evaluate data availability, quality, and relevance.
    • Data Inventory: Create a comprehensive inventory of your data assets, including structured, unstructured, and semi-structured data.
    • Data Assessment: Evaluate the quality, completeness, and consistency of your data sources to identify gaps and areas for improvement.
    • Data Relevance Analysis: Determine which data sets are most relevant to your AI use cases and prioritize them for integration and preparation.

Before embarking on your AI journey, it's crucial to assess your current data landscape. This involves conducting a thorough inventory of your data assets, evaluating their quality and relevance, and identifying gaps that need to be addressed. By understanding the strengths and weaknesses of your existing data, you can develop a targeted plan for data preparation and integration.

3. Data Preparation for AI: Key Steps

  • Outline essential steps in the data preparation process, including cleansing and structuring.
  • Highlight the significance of machine learning data preparation techniques.
    • Data Cleansing: Address data quality issues, such as missing values, outliers, and inconsistencies, to ensure data accuracy and reliability.
    • Data Transformation: Convert data into a format suitable for AI models, such as normalizing numerical features or encoding categorical variables.
    • Feature Engineering: Create new features or variables based on domain knowledge to enhance the predictive power of AI models.

Data preparation is a critical step in the AI readiness process. It involves cleansing, transforming, and structuring your data to meet the specific requirements of AI models. This includes addressing data quality issues, converting data into suitable formats, and creating new features that can enhance the predictive power of your models. Effective data preparation lays the foundation for accurate and reliable AI results.

4. Implement Data Consolidation Techniques

  • Discuss strategies for consolidating disparate data sources into a unified view.
  • Share the benefits of having a centralized data repository for AI applications.
    • Data Integration: Combine data from various sources, such as databases, files, and APIs, into a unified data repository.
    • Data Lake: Implement a data lake architecture to store and manage large volumes of raw data in its native format.
    • Data Warehouse: Create a structured data warehouse to support AI-driven analytics and reporting.

Data consolidation is essential for enabling AI applications to access and analyze data from multiple sources seamlessly. By implementing techniques such as data integration, data lakes, and data warehouses, organizations can create a unified view of their data assets. This centralized approach facilitates efficient data access, reduces data silos, and enables AI models to generate insights across the entire data landscape.

5. Establish Data Quality Frameworks

  • Explain how to create and maintain high standards of data quality for AI.
  • Provide best practices for ongoing data validation and cleansing processes.
    • Data Quality Metrics: Define key metrics to measure and monitor data quality, such as accuracy, completeness, and consistency.
    • Data Validation: Implement automated data validation processes to identify and flag data quality issues in real-time.
    • Data Cleansing Workflows: Establish standardized workflows for data cleansing, including data profiling, anomaly detection, and data enrichment.

Ensuring data quality is an ongoing process that requires a robust framework and continuous monitoring. By establishing data quality metrics, implementing automated validation processes, and defining standardized cleansing workflows, organizations can maintain high standards of data quality over time. This proactive approach minimizes the risk of data-related issues impacting AI performance and ensures the reliability of AI-driven insights.

6. Develop a Robust Data Governance Strategy

  • Outline the importance of data governance for AI initiatives.
  • Discuss how to create a governance framework that ensures compliance and data integrity.
    • Data Policies: Define clear policies and guidelines for data management, access, and usage across the organization.
    • Data Stewardship: Assign data stewards to oversee data quality, security, and compliance within specific domains or business units.
    • Data Lineage: Implement data lineage tracking to provide visibility into the origin, transformation, and usage of data throughout its lifecycle.

Data governance is a critical component of AI readiness, ensuring that data is managed, accessed, and used in a compliant and ethical manner. Developing a robust governance framework involves defining clear data policies, assigning data stewardship responsibilities, and implementing data lineage tracking. By establishing a strong governance foundation, organizations can mitigate data-related risks, ensure data integrity, and build trust in their AI initiatives.

7. Focus on Data Modeling for AI Applications

  • Explain how to structure and model data effectively for AI use cases.
  • Explore different data modeling techniques and their relevance to AI readiness.
    • Relational Data Modeling: Design relational data models to represent structured data and support AI-driven analytics.
    • NoSQL Data Modeling: Leverage NoSQL data modeling techniques, such as document or graph databases, to handle unstructured and semi-structured data.
    • Dimensional Data Modeling: Implement dimensional data modeling to support AI-driven business intelligence and reporting.

Effective data modeling is crucial for optimizing data storage, retrieval, and analysis in AI applications. Different data modeling techniques, such as relational, NoSQL, and dimensional modeling, cater to specific data types and AI use cases. By selecting the appropriate modeling approach and designing well-structured data models, organizations can ensure efficient data access and enable AI models to extract valuable insights.

8. Prepare for Generative AI Data Readiness

  • Discuss unique considerations for preparing data specifically for generative AI applications.
  • Highlight the role of diverse data sets in enhancing generative AI outcomes.
    • Data Diversity: Ensure data sets used for generative AI training encompass a wide range of variations and edge cases to improve model generalization.
    • Data Labeling: Implement robust data labeling processes to provide accurate and consistent annotations for generative AI training data.
    • Data Augmentation: Apply data augmentation techniques, such as image transformations or text variations, to expand the training data and improve generative AI performance.

Generative AI applications, such as image and text generation, have unique data requirements compared to traditional AI models. Preparing data for generative AI involves ensuring data diversity, implementing accurate data labeling processes, and applying data augmentation techniques. By curating diverse and well-annotated data sets, organizations can enhance the quality and creativity of generative AI outputs.

9. Foster a Data-Driven Culture

  • Emphasize the importance of promoting data literacy across your organization.
  • Discuss how a data-driven culture supports better decision-making and AI integration.
    • Data Literacy Programs: Implement training programs to enhance data literacy skills among employees at all levels of the organization.
    • Data Democratization: Provide self-service data access and analytics tools to empower business users to leverage data for decision-making.
    • Data-Driven Mindset: Encourage a culture that values data-driven insights and incorporates them into strategic planning and operational processes.

Fostering a data-driven culture is essential for successful AI adoption and integration. By promoting data literacy, democratizing data access, and encouraging a data-driven mindset, organizations can create an environment where data is valued as a strategic asset. This cultural shift enables better decision-making, facilitates AI adoption, and drives innovation across the organization.

10. Leverage Data Analytics for AI Insights

  • Explore how to utilize data analytics tools to derive actionable insights from your AI-ready data.
  • Discuss the continuous feedback loop between data analytics and AI performance.
    • Descriptive Analytics: Leverage descriptive analytics to summarize and visualize historical data patterns and trends.
    • Predictive Analytics: Apply predictive analytics techniques to forecast future outcomes and identify potential opportunities or risks.
    • Prescriptive Analytics: Utilize prescriptive analytics to optimize decision-making by providing actionable recommendations based on AI-driven insights.

Data analytics plays a crucial role in extracting valuable insights from AI-ready data and driving continuous improvement. By leveraging descriptive, predictive, and prescriptive analytics techniques, organizations can gain a comprehensive understanding of their data, forecast future trends, and optimize decision-making processes. The insights derived from data analytics also provide a feedback loop for refining AI models and enhancing their performance over time.

11. Create an Actionable Data Strategy for AI

  • Outline steps to formulate a comprehensive data strategy that aligns with your AI goals.
  • Highlight the importance of aligning your data strategy with business objectives for maximum impact.
    • AI Use Case Prioritization: Identify and prioritize AI use cases that align with your organization's strategic goals and have the potential for significant business impact.
    • Data Roadmap: Develop a roadmap that outlines the steps required to prepare and integrate data for each prioritized AI use case.
    • Continuous Improvement: Establish a process for monitoring AI performance, gathering feedback, and iteratively refining your data strategy based on evolving business needs and technological advancements.

Creating an actionable data strategy is the key to aligning your data preparation efforts with your AI goals and business objectives. This involves prioritizing AI use cases, developing a data roadmap, and establishing a process for continuous improvement. By formulating a comprehensive data strategy, organizations can ensure that their data assets are effectively leveraged to drive AI success and deliver tangible business value.

As you embark on your journey to prepare your data for the AI era, remember that the key to success lies in adopting a strategic, holistic approach that encompasses data quality, governance, and a data-driven culture. By following the steps outlined in this guide, you can lay the foundation for a future-ready data ecosystem that powers AI innovation and drives business value. Request a demo to stay updated on the latest insights and best practices from our team of AI and data experts at TextQL as we navigate this exciting new frontier together.

Related Posts